java/sql-vyuka/web/WEB-INF/casti/aplikace.jspx
author František Kučera <franta-hg@frantovo.cz>
Tue Jul 07 22:48:09 2009 +0200 (2009-07-07)
changeset 47 da0e047d4a80
parent 40 cc77526f46cf
child 50 1eb68e2ac637
permissions -rw-r--r--
Oprava XHTML – validita zkontrolována na demo-2.sql-vyuka.cz :-)
     1 <?xml version="1.0" encoding="UTF-8"?>
     2 <jsp:root xmlns:jsp="http://java.sun.com/JSP/Page"
     3           xmlns:fmt="http://java.sun.com/jsp/jstl/fmt"
     4           version="2.0">
     5 
     6     <fmt:setBundle basename="cz.frantovo.sql.vyuka.preklady" scope="application"/>
     7 
     8     <!-- Logo programu -->
     9     <div id="zahlavi"><h1><fmt:message key="nazev"/></h1></div>
    10 
    11     <div id="bloky">
    12         <!-- Nápověda -->
    13         <div class ="blok" id="napoveda">
    14             <h2><fmt:message key="blok.napoveda"/></h2>
    15             <div class="vnitrekBloku" id="napovedniPole">
    16                 <!-- Sem se bude načítat nápověda – průvodce. -->
    17             </div>
    18             <!-- <Navigace> -->
    19             <div id="navigace">
    20                 <form action="#">
    21                     <fieldset>
    22                         <fmt:message key="navigace.predchozi" var="navigacePredchozi" />
    23                         <button class="predchozi"
    24                                 name="predchozi"
    25                                 title="${navigacePredchozi}"
    26                                 type="button"
    27                                 onclick="javascript:ajaxPruvodcePredchozi();">&amp;nbsp;</button>
    28                         <fmt:message key="navigace.zpet" var="navigaceZpet" />
    29                         <button class="zpet"
    30                                 name="zpet"
    31                                 title="${navigaceZpet}"
    32                                 type="button"
    33                                 onclick="javascript:ajaxPruvodceZpet();">&amp;nbsp;</button>
    34                         <fmt:message key="navigace.pruvodce" var="navigacePruvodce" />
    35                         <button class="pruvodce"
    36                                 name="pruvodce"
    37                                 title="${navigacePruvodce}"
    38                                 type="button"
    39                                 onclick="javascript:ajaxPruvodceKod('pruvodce');">&amp;nbsp;</button>
    40                         <fmt:message key="navigace.model" var="navigaceModel" />
    41                         <button class="model"
    42                                 name="model"
    43                                 title="${navigaceModel}"
    44                                 type="button"
    45                                 onclick="javascript:ajaxPruvodceKod('model');">&amp;nbsp;</button>
    46                         <fmt:message key="navigace.vpred" var="navigaceVpred" />
    47                         <button class="vpred"
    48                                 name="vpred"
    49                                 title="${navigaceVpred}"
    50                                 type="button"
    51                                 onclick="javascript:ajaxPruvodceVpred();">&amp;nbsp;</button>
    52                         <fmt:message key="navigace.nasledujici" var="navigaceNasledujici" />
    53                         <button class="nasledujici"
    54                                 title="${navigaceNasledujici}"
    55                                 type="button"
    56                                 onclick="javascript:ajaxPruvodceNasledujici();">&amp;nbsp;</button>
    57                     </fieldset>
    58                 </form>
    59             </div>
    60             <!-- </Navigace> -->
    61         </div>
    62         <div id="io">
    63             <!-- Zadávání SQL příkazů -->
    64             <div class ="blok" id="vstup">
    65                 <h2><fmt:message key="blok.zadavani"/></h2>
    66                 <div class="vnitrekBloku">
    67                     <form action="#" id="aplikace">
    68                         <fieldset>
    69                             <textarea id="vstupniPole"
    70                                       name="vstupniPole"
    71                                       rows="100"
    72                                       cols="1000"
    73                                       onkeypress="javascript:zpracujTabulatory(event);"><fmt:message key="vychozi.sql"/></textarea>
    74                             <input  id="stavovePole"
    75                                     name="stavovePole"
    76                                     disabled="disabled"
    77                                     type="text" />
    78                             <fmt:message key="tlacitko.historie.tip" var="zobrazitHistoriiTip" />
    79                             <button class="zobrazitHistorii"
    80                                     name="zobrazitHistorii"
    81                                     title="${zobrazitHistoriiTip}"
    82                                     type="button"
    83                                     onclick="javascript:ajaxZobrazitHistorii();">&amp;nbsp;</button>
    84                             <fmt:message key="tlacitko.vykonat.tip" var="vykonatSQLTip" />
    85                             <button class="vykonatSQL"
    86                                     name="vykonatSQL"
    87                                     title="${vykonatSQLTip}"
    88                                     type="button"
    89                                     onclick="javascript:ajaxVykonatSQL();">&amp;nbsp;</button>
    90                         </fieldset>
    91                     </form>
    92                 </div>
    93             </div>
    94             <!-- Zobrazování výstupu -->
    95             <div class ="blok" id="vystup">
    96                 <h2><fmt:message key="blok.vysledek"/></h2>
    97                 <div class="vnitrekBloku" id="vystupniPole">
    98                     <!-- Sem se bude vypisovat výsledek SQL dotazů. -->
    99                 </div>
   100             </div>
   101         </div>
   102     </div>
   103 
   104     <!-- Načteme si lokalizované texty do skrytého formuláře, aby je mohl používat JavaScript -->
   105     <form action="#" id="lokalizace">
   106         <fieldset>
   107             <textarea name="nepodporovany" cols="128" rows="1"><fmt:message key="js.nepodporovany"/></textarea>
   108             <textarea name="probihaSQL" cols="128" rows="1"><fmt:message key="js.probihaSQL"/></textarea>
   109             <textarea name="probihaHistorie" cols="128" rows="1"><fmt:message key="js.probihaHistorie"/></textarea>
   110         </fieldset>
   111     </form>
   112 </jsp:root>